Two's company in L’Ennui, Cédric Kahn's assured adaptation of Alberto Moravia’s post-war Italian novel about a romance between a philosophy professor and a teenage girl. Kahn himself is in good company with his screen version of a Moravia book: Jean-Luc Godard previously filmed Le Mepris and Bernardo Bertolucci shot The Conformist, both of which films were also highly rated.
